Insulated siding installation involves attaching specialized siding panels that incorporate foam insulation layers to the exterior of a building. This service typically includes removing existing siding, preparing the surface for the new insulated panels, and securely installing the siding to ensure proper fit and durability. The process aims to enhance the building’s exterior appearance while providing an added layer of thermal protection, which can contribute to improved energy efficiency and indoor comfort.
One of the primary benefits of insulated siding installation is its ability to address issues related to temperature fluctuations and energy loss. Traditional siding can allow heat to escape during colder months or let in heat during warmer periods, leading to increased heating and cooling costs. Insulated siding helps to create a barrier that minimizes air leaks and reduces thermal transfer, which can result in more consistent indoor temperatures and potential savings on utility bills.

Material Costs - The cost of insulated siding materials typically ranges from $2 to $7 per square foot, depending on the quality and style chosen. For a standard 2,000-square-foot home, material expenses can vary between $4,000 and $14,000.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ally adds $1.50 to $4 per square foot to the project, influenced by home complexity and contractor rates. For a typical home, labor costs might range from $3,000 to $8,000.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of existing siding, which can be $1,000 to $3,000, and any necessary repairs or prep work. These expenses vary based on the home's condition and specific project requirements.
Overall Project Cost - Including materials, labor, and additional fees, the total cost for insulated siding installation often falls between $7,000 and $25,000 for average-sized homes.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
